Global Architectural Stone Market Overview Architectural stone refers to a defined category of natural or engineered stone materials used in building construction and design where durability, structural stability, and visual finish are required. The term sets the scope around stone products such as granite, limestone, marble, sandstone, and engineered variants designed for applications including building facades, flooring, wall cladding, monuments, and decorative structures. In market research, architectural stone is treated as a standardized product group to ensure consistency across supplier analysis, demand tracking, and competitive comparison. The architectural stone market is characterized by project-based procurement and long-term supply agreements linked to construction projects, commercial developments, and renovation activities. Material durability, visual consistency, and compatibility with architectural design requirements have a greater impact on purchasing behavior than rapid shipment expansion. Pricing trends often follow quarry production costs and transportation expenses, while near-term activity coincides with construction output and infrastructure development, where stone materials remain a fixed part of building and design practices. Global Architectural Stone Market Drivers The market drivers for the architectural stone market can be influenced by various factors. These may include: Demand from Construction and Urbanization Applications: The booming global construction and urbanization trends are driving the architectural stone market. U.S. Geological Survey data shows dimension stone production valued at $2.3 billion in 2022, with steady growth through 2025, as global building stone demand reaches $42.74 billion, driven by 42% infrastructure projects in emerging Asia-Pacific markets near Dubai's skyscraper districts and Mumbai's redevelopment zones. This structural expansion fuels premium granite and marble for facades and flooring. Utilization across Interior Design and Landscape Architecture: Growing utilization across interior design and landscape architecture is supporting market growth, as architectural stone usage within facades, garden features, and interior accent installations aligns with the rising demand for premium materials in residential and commercial spaces. Product diversification strategies favor stones supporting durability, ease of maintenance, and design versatility. Increased capital allocation toward high-quality quarrying, finishing, and fabrication technologies is sustaining adoption. Adoption in Research and Material Testing Applications: Increasing adoption in research and material testing applications is stimulating market momentum, as stone relevance within structural integrity studies, durability assessments, and sustainable material research is increasing across academic and commercial laboratories. Expansion of funding for advanced construction materials research is reinforcing usage volumes. Emphasis on consistency, performance, and long-term reliability within construction workflows is encouraged by consistent demand. High Renovation Boom and Heritage Preservation Initiatives: Renovation boom and heritage preservation initiatives are fueling the architectural stone market expansion. Historic England statistics reveal £2.5 billion annual UK restoration spending supporting 15,000 jobs, while the U.S. National Park Service allocated $1.8 billion for monument repairs using dimension stone matching original quarries. These projects boost specialty limestone near Rome's restoration sites and Washington's federal buildings. Global Architectural Stone Market Restraints Several factors act as restraints or challenges for the architectural stone market. These may include: Volatility in Raw Material Availability: High volatility in raw material availability is restraining the architectural stone market, as inconsistencies in sourcing natural stones such as granite, marble, and limestone disrupt production planning across quarries and processing units. Fluctuating supply introduces uncertainty within procurement cycles and inventory management strategies. Contractual stability is receiving pressure, as long-term supply commitments remain difficult under unstable sourcing conditions. Production scalability faces limitations across regions dependent on imported or region-specific stone types. Stringent Regulatory and Compliance Requirements: Stringent regulatory and compliance requirements are limiting market expansion, as the extraction, processing, and transportation of architectural stones must comply with environmental, safety, and zoning regulations. Compliance costs increase operational expenditure across quarries, distributors, and construction firms. Lengthy approval timelines are slowing commercialization of new stone types and finished products. Regulatory variation across regions complicates cross-border trade planning and project execution strategies. High Production and Processing Costs: High production and processing costs are restricting wider adoption, as cutting, polishing, and finishing processes elevate unit economics. Cost-sensitive builders and developers are reassessing procurement volumes under sustained pricing pressure. Margin compression influences supplier pricing strategies and contract negotiations. Capital allocation toward alternative building materials is intensifying competitive pressure within the construction segment. Limited Awareness Across Emerging Construction Segments: Limited awareness across emerging construction segments is slowing demand growth, as design and architectural benefits of natural stones remain under communicated in residential and commercial projects. Marketing and technical outreach limitations restrict adoption within new building sectors. Hesitation toward substituting conventional construction materials persists among conservative developers. Market penetration across developing regions is progressing at a measured pace under constrained awareness levels.
